
Rebecca Miller’s film adaptation of her novel The Private Lives of Pippa Lee will open on October 23.
The film stars Robin Wright Penn in the title role, a woman who finds her seemingly perfect life tested when she follows her much older husband (played by Alan Arkin) to a retirement community. The cast also features Blake Lively, Maria Bello, Keanu Reeves, Monica Bellucci, Julianne Moore, Winona Ryder, Mike Binder, and Zoe Kazan.
Miller is the daughter of the late playwright, Arthur Miller. She previously wrote and directed Personal Velocity and The Ballad of Jack and Rose, which starred her husband, Daniel Day Lewis, and Personal Velocity, and worked on the screenplay for the film version of the Pulitzer Prize-winning play Proof.
